Ancient Hebrew Lexicon Definitions
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
דְּבֵלָה noun feminine lump of pressed figs, pressed (fig-) cake (Late Hebrew דְּבֵילָה, Aram id.,
, = Greek παλάθη; Arabic
lump, large gobbet or mouthful; compare Assyrian dublu, foundation, & Hebrew synonym אֲשִׁישָׁה Dl HA 58) — דְּבֵלָה 1 Samuel 30:12; construct דְּבֶלֶת 2 Kings 20:7 = Isaiah 38:21; plural דְּבֵלִים 1 Samuel 25:18; 1 Chronicles 12:40; — used as food 1 Samuel 25:18; 1 Samuel 30:12; 1 Chronicles 12:40; דְּבֶלֶת תְּאֵנִים, as application to boil, or eruption 2 Kings 20:7 = Isaiah 38:21.

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
דְּבֵלָה f. const. דְּבֶלֶת plur. דְּבֵלִים cakes made of dried figs, pressed together in lumps; Gr. παλάθη (from דְּבַלְתָּא, ܕܒܶܠܬܐܳ, the Daleth being omitted), 1 Samuel 25:18; 1 Chronicles 12:40 with the addition of תְּאֵנִים 2 Kings 20:7. See Celsii Hierobot. vol. ii. page 377-79; J. E. Faber on Harmer’s Observations, i. page. 389, seq.
